Powertrain Components Review



Upon diving into the ins and outs of a subcompact car's efficiency, my company a thorough assessment of its powertrain parts is vital to comprehend the vehicle's mechanical supports. The powertrain of a subcompact auto commonly contains the engine, transmission, driveshaft, differential, and axles. The engine, frequently a smaller displacement four-cylinder in a subcompact automobile, is accountable for producing power by melting fuel and converting the power into mechanical pressure. The transmission, whether guidebook or automated, transfers this power to the wheels with the driveshaft. The differential enables the wheels to turn at various rates when transforming, boosting maneuverability. The axles transfer power from the differential to the wheels, making it possible for activity.
